Questionwhat is the procedure for installing a new water pump impeller in my 90's 25 hp yamaha outboard
AnswerHi Joe,
use your manual if you've got it, but here are some instructions to
follow for replacing the impeller.
Put gear lever in reverse
remove rubber cover on leg
loosen the shift rod connector 3 turns
Remove bolts for gear box housing
clean the anode which is ahead of the rear bolt
Slide gear housing from the leg
once the lower unit starts to move it can be drawn off the leg as the water feed tube, shift rod and drive shaft become disconnected within the leg.
Put the lower unit on a bench
remove the 4 bolts along the support plates
slide the pump housing and impeller up the drive shaft
Remove dowel pin from drive shaft and water pump gasket plus face plate
Replace impeller with new as reassembling
check for corrosion or deposit built up.
Clean beneath the face plate and passages with wire wool. If the face plate is pitted then you should replace it.
gently smear the gasket with grease
Fit the new dowel pin and slid the impeller down the shaft on to the pin
Lightly smear the outside of the pump unit with grease
Refit support plates and fixing bolts.
